WPP acquires shopper agency Lunchbox

US— WPP ad agency subsidiary JWT has acquired the assets of Los Angeles-based shopper engagement and analytics agency Lunchbox.

Founded in 2005, Lunchbox works with retail clients to create custom communications that influence shoppers in making purchase decision at the point of sale. A team of analysts is also on hand to measure clients’ marketing ROI and strengthen customer acquisition, brand engagement, conversion and long-term retention

The firm has offices in LA, Chicago, Bentonville and San Francisco and counts brands including Unilever, Walmart and Kimberly-Clark among its clients.

Last year the firm reported unaudited revenue of $21m and had $10m of gross assets.
